one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a method over the internet during which a protracted URL could be converted right into a shorter, more workable sort. This shortened URL redirects to the original very long URL when visited. Companies like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-recognized examples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the appearance of social media platforms like Twitter, in which character limitations for posts created it tough to share lengthy URLs.

Over and above social networking, URL shorteners are valuable in promoting strategies, email messages, and printed media the place prolonged URLs might be cumbersome.

2. Main Elements of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ener generally includes the next factors:

Internet Interface: This is the entrance-stop element where by consumers can enter their prolonged URLs and obtain shortened versions. It may be a simple variety on the Online page.
Databases: A databases is critical to shop the mapping concerning the initial prolonged URL as well as shortened Edition.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L options like MongoDB may be used.
Redirection Logic: This is actually the backend logic that normally takes the quick URL and redirects the user into the corresponding long URL. This logic is generally implemented in the net server or an software layer.
API: Lots of URL shorteners deliver an API to make sure that third-social gathering programs can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the initial extended URLs.
three. Coming up with the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ing a long URL into a brief one particular. A number of methods might be utilized, which include:

Hashing: The lengthy URL could be hashed into a hard and fast-size string, which serves as being the small URL. However, hash collisions (different URLs causing exactly the same hash) need to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: 1 widespread approach is to make use of Base62 encoding (which works by using sixty two characters: 0-nine, A-Z, and also a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ds into the entry while in the database. This process ensures that the small URL is as quick as you possibly can.
Random String Era: Another method is usually to create a random string of a set length (e.g., 6 characters) and Look at if it’s already in use during the database. If not, it’s assigned on the extensive URL.
4. Database Management
The database schema for any URL shortener is generally clear-cut, with two Main fields:

ID: A unique identifier for each URL entry.
Extended URL: The initial URL that needs to be shortened.
Short URL/Slug: The quick Edition of your URL, usually saved as a singular string.
As well as these, you might like to store metadata including the generation day, expiration day, and the volume of instances the quick URL continues to be accessed.

five. Handling Redirection
Redirection is usually a crucial Portion of the URL shortener's operation. When a person clicks on a short URL, the company should rapidly retrieve the first URL with the database and redirect the consumer utilizing an HTTP 301 (long-lasting redirect) or 302 (short term redirect) position code.

Functionality is vital right here, as the procedure really should be almost instantaneous. Tactics like database indexing and caching (e.g., using Redis or Memcached) is often utilized to hurry up the retrieval course of action.

6. Security Factors
Safety is a major concern in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ener might be abused to distribute malicious hyperlinks. Applying UR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-party protection expert services to check URLs in advance of shortening them can mitigate this danger.
Spam Prevention: Fee restricting and CAPTCHA can reduce abuse by spammers looking to create Countless shorter URLs.
seven. Scalability
As the URL shortener grows, it might need to take care of many URLs and redirect requests. This demands a scalable architecture, possibly invol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ute visitors across multiple servers to handle high hundreds.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ases that will sc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Separate issues like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into diverse services to enhance sc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ners normally deliver analytics to trace how often a brief URL is clicked, wherever the site visitors is coming from, and various practical metrics. This demands logging Each individual redirect And maybe integrating with analytics platforms.
